Closing well has changed since the early signing day and Coach O has done very well closing on that. As for surprises, has there ever been a more suprise commitment than Arik Gilbert? He singlehandedly broke the crystal ball feature.
As for Feb closing, O and the staff have had some misses there but it's a different dynamic now. Most kids that wait it out are either major kids with commitment issues(Jordan Burch, who we recruited as well as anyone but home cooking won out), kids with long-standing relationships that we've tried to get in on late, or late bloomers, film risers like Alex Adams and Kevontre Bradford. Have been some missteps that no one will deny.
He landed 2 elite RBs 2 cycles ago, one taken away from UGA, who just so happens to recruit rbs as well as anyone and the other,TDP, that Bama had as the top guy on the board for quite a while and also recruited hard until the end. Last cycle was all about Zach Evans and his issues. We recruited him as well as anyone and at one point could've had him committed. He kind of set us back with other elite guys. This class is about how people view Kiner. Rivals loves him, 247 not so much. Regardless he's a top 10 back. As for elite, depends on your definition of elite. Imo there's 1 "elite" RB in the class(Treyveon Henderson) with a strong group of very good ones. 3 of which we are still involved, Wheaton, Edwards and Johnson. Next year we already lead for at least 2 top notch backs, Blue and Moss.
